Re: Audacity 2.05 Download File Corrupted And Will Not Downl

Please try following the advice here: http://manual.audacityteam.org/o/man/fa ... html#probs .

In particular, clear the download list or cache in your web browser or download manager or it will probably keep giving you the same corrupted download.

Re: Is WASAPI limited to 44000Hz?

WDM-KS is still working fine. The current 2.0.5 release of Audacity does not offer WDM-KS unfortunately because it causes Audacity to hang or the computer to crash on a few machines. Re: Workflow for wav files in film editing

kozikowski wrote:Are you talking about Broadcast WAV? They won't open up in Audacity now, will they?
Yes, and without FFmpeg. But Audacity won't see the BEXT or other chunks or cues and will discard them on export. :evil:
